## Break-Glass: PixHoard Image Cache

New folks: if the PixHoard image cache leaks memory and OOMs the Renner nodes, don't wait for approvals. Restart via the break-glass account, file an incident, and notify the cache owner. Access is audited. The break-glass account unlocks with the recovery passphrase below.

recovery phrase for kagaf-yajof: fraax-quenwyn-lamion

### Step 4: Stabilize the integration tests

Heads up: the Tollgate payments suite is flaky mostly because tests share one sandbox ledger. Before migrating, give each test run its own namespace and bump the settlement poll timeout — the old default is way too tight. Once that's in place, reruns should drop to near zero. The test harness picks up these configuration values at startup.

config for hahip-yajep:
holix:
  log_level: error
  metrics_host: metrics.holix.qorvellabs.internal
  pin: 9600
  pool_size: 8

## Onboarding: Cron → Flowgrid migration

We are moving all legacy cron jobs into the Flowgrid workflow engine so scheduling, retries, and audit logs live in one place. Each migrated job gets a workflow spec in the `flows/` repo and runs under a scoped service identity. Flowgrid workers read their env file at startup, and the worker's signing secret goes on the next line.

vault entry, haduf-hahag: ARCHIVE_KEY3=d85